  1. Eleanor commissioned stained-glass windows in Tewksbury Abbey of her de Clare ancestors, her brother and of both her husbands Hugh the Younger and William la Zouche. Surely the inclusion of William suggests that Eleanor, at the very least, respected him.

Eleanor de Clare was born on 3 October 1292 at Caerphilly Castle in Glamorgan, Wales, the eldest daughter of Gilbert de Clare, 6th Earl of Hertford, 7th Earl of Gloucester, 5th Lord of Glamorgan, and Princess Joan of Acre. In 1306, she married Hugh Despenser the Younger, becoming Baroness le Despenser.
